Bullet-Timed MAX PAYNE trailer!

The trailer for Max Payne is online, the video game adaptation that I have long since documented would probably end up being “the next Hitman” because of it’s chosen director John Moore (Behind Enemy Lines, The Omen remake) and one note source material.

Whether it’s a good thing or note, that one note trait of the “bullet time” sequence has made itself into the first trailer…

mmm… at times it looks like you could replace Mark Wahlberg with Steven Seagal and it would be going STV.

At other times, it actually looks pretty inventive and some original shots, something that I’ve never seen in a frame of Moore’s previous work.

The movie opens in October. With The Happening and The Omen… the last two movies from both guys respectively, they have a lot of forgiving to do.
